Logo ar.removalsclassifieds.com

الفرق بين كاساندرا و RDBMS (مع الجدول)

جدول المحتويات:

Anonim

تحتاج العديد من الشركات إلى إدارة قواعد البيانات لإنشاء قواعد البيانات وصيانتها والوصول إليها لتخزين المعلومات ذات الصلة. يُعرف النظام الذي ينشئ قاعدة البيانات ويحافظ عليها ويمنحها الوصول إلى إدارة قاعدة البيانات.

على الرغم من أن ميزات أنظمة إدارة قواعد البيانات تختلف اختلافًا كبيرًا ، إلا أن الميزات المهمة هي تخزين البيانات واستعادتها وترقيتها. يقدم النظام المساعدة لإدارة البيانات بكفاءة.

قد تكون البيانات منظمة أو غير منظمة وكذلك ذات صلة أو غير مرتبطة. ومخطط مختلف منحرف لمزيد من المعالجة.

تم تحديد RDBMS كنموذج قاعدة البيانات الأساسي المعدل لإدارة قاعدة البيانات العلائقية. أيضًا ، يُظهر النظام المحدث ونظام إدارة قواعد البيانات الموزعة ميزات إضافية.

أحد أنظمة إدارة قواعد البيانات هو Cassandra و RDBMS. تعمل Cassandra كنظام إدارة موزع ، بينما RDBMS للعلائقية.

كاساندرا مقابل RDBMS

يتمثل الاختلاف بين Cassandra و RDBMS في أن Cassandra تتعامل مع البيانات غير المهيكلة التي تستخدم مخزنًا واسع الأعمدة و NoSQL لإدارة قواعد البيانات. إنه مصمم للتعامل مع البيانات الضخمة عبر العديد من خوادم السلع. على الرغم من أنه يعمل من أجل بيانات هائلة ، إلا أنه يوفر توفرًا عاليًا ولا يفشل في أي نقطة. في المقابل ، يتعامل RDBMS مع البيانات المهيكلة باستخدام SQL ، وبالتالي التحقق من صحة قاعدة البيانات والحفاظ عليها.

Cassandra هو برنامج يمكن الوصول إليه مجانًا ويدير قواعد بيانات ضخمة عبر العديد من خوادم السلع. عادة ما تكون البيانات التي يحتويها النظام غير منظمة وغير مرتبطة. إلى جانب ذلك ، لا يتم تخزين البيانات في موقع مادي واحد فحسب ، بل يتم تخزينها في عدة مواقع.

RDBMS هو نظام لإدارة قواعد البيانات العلائقية يدير البيانات باستخدام SQL (لغة الاستعلام المهيكلة). بشكل عام ، يتعامل مع البيانات المنظمة وذات الصلة. ويتم تخزين البيانات في مكان واحد فقط أو في أماكن قليلة.

جدول المقارنة بين Cassandra و RDBMS

معلمات المقارنة

كاساندرا

RDBMS

إمكانية الوصول

يتم الوصول إليه بحرية. قد يكون أو لا يمكن الوصول إليه بحرية.
موقع البيانات المخزنة

في Cassandra ، يمكن تخزين البيانات في مواقع متعددة. في RDBMS ، يمكن تخزينه في مكان واحد أو عدة مواقع.
نوع البيانات

يدير البيانات غير المهيكلة وغير ذات الصلة. يدير البيانات المنظمة وذات الصلة.
نوع المخطط

في Cassandra ، يعمل المخطط المرن. بينما في RDBMS ، يعمل المخطط الثابت.
قاعدة بيانات SQL أو NoSQL

لديها إدارة قاعدة بيانات NoSQL لديها إدارة قاعدة بيانات SQL.
تمثيل الصف

وحدة النسخ في كاساندرا هي صف. أثناء وجوده في RDBMS ، يمثل سجلًا واحدًا.
تمثيل العمود

العمود يمثل وحدة تخزين. في RDBMS ، يمثل العمود سمات العلاقة.

ما هي كاساندرا؟

Cassandra هو نظام إدارة قواعد بيانات مفتوح المصدر و NoSQL. يدير البيانات غير المهيكلة الضخمة عبر خوادم السلع المختلفة. علاوة على ذلك ، تشمل الوظائف الأخرى تخزين البيانات وإحيائها.

يمكن معالجة البيانات وتكرارها في جميع أنحاء العالم في تكوين غير متقن. إلى جانب كونه سريعًا وموثوقًا به ، فإنه يوفر أيضًا توافرًا عاليًا وإمكانية الوصول وخالٍ من الأخطاء.

يستخدم NoSQL لإدارة قواعد البيانات. بديل لنظام إدارة قواعد البيانات الأكثر استخدامًا. أيضًا ، يستخدم الجداول والصفوف والأعمدة ، على عكس RDBMS.

لا يتم تخزين البيانات في مكان واحد فقط ولكن في مواقع مختلفة. يمكن تخزينها في مواقع مختلفة أو أجهزة كمبيوتر مترابطة تمتد عبر منطقة واحدة. على الرغم من أن البيانات منظمة أفقياً وغير مرتبطة.

اللغة المستخدمة هي Java في Cassandra لجعلها أسرع وأكثر أمانًا. أيضا ، يتم توفير تحسين أعلى وتحسين الذاكرة المتقدمة.

ما هو RDBMS؟

RDBMS هو نظام إدارة قواعد بيانات علائقية يستخدم SQL للتعامل مع البيانات غير المهيكلة. أساس النظام هو نموذج علائقي للبيانات.

وظيفتها الأساسية هي التعامل مع البيانات غير المهيكلة وذات الصلة باستخدام لغة الاستعلام المهيكلة مع مخطط ثابت. إلى جانب ذلك ، تكون البيانات في RDBMS كثيفة ومحددة أثناء تجميعها عموديًا.

لا يتعامل نظام RDBMS مع كميات هائلة من البيانات ولكنه يتعامل مع كمية معتدلة من البيانات بسرعة متوسطة. يشير مصطلح "العلاقات" إلى البيانات المخزنة في الجداول. يقوم بإعداد البيانات بطريقة تجعلها قابلة للتعديل ومتماسكة وعفوية. وبالتالي ، جعله أكثر سهولة ويسهل الوصول إليه.

عادةً ما تكون قاعدة بيانات شركات تكنولوجيا المعلومات علائقية. لذلك ، تستخدم غالبية شركات تكنولوجيا المعلومات RDBMS لإدارة بياناتها.

يجعل نظام RDBMS الإدارة وإمكانية الوصول أسهل وأبسط أثناء إعداد البيانات بشكل منظم وقابل للتعديل وبدون أخطاء.

الاختلافات الرئيسية بين كاساندرا و RDBMS

هذه بعض من أكثر إدارة قواعد البيانات استخدامًا ، في حين أن وظائفها وأساسياتها متنوعة. الاختلاف الرئيسي هو هيكل واستخدام SQL وعلاقة البيانات. تدير Cassandra البيانات غير المهيكلة وغير ذات الصلة باستخدام NoSQL ، بينما يتعامل RDBMS مع البيانات المنظمة وذات الصلة باستخدام SQL.

يتم تخزين البيانات في مواقع متعددة ويمكن الوصول إليها من خلال تكوين غير متقن. المخطط المستخدم لتنظيم البيانات مرن.

يتعامل نظام RDBMS مع كمية أكثر كثافة من البيانات المنظمة وذات الصلة باستخدام SQL. بعض أنظمة RDBMS مجانية ويمكن الوصول إليها. استخدام RDBMS يجعلها سهلة الإدارة.

على الرغم من أن البيانات منظمة بشكل عمودي. في RDBMS ، يتم تخزين البيانات في موقع واحد أو عدة مواقع ، ويتم إصلاح المخطط المستخدم للمؤسسة.

تستخدم معظم شركات تكنولوجيا المعلومات RDBMS ، بينما تستخدم العديد من شركات التكنولوجيا Cassandra.

الفرق بين كاساندرا و RDBMS (مع الجدول)